是指在SQL Server数据库中,某个特定的登录账户被禁止访问数据库服务器的情况。这可能是由于安全策略、账户被锁定、密码过期或者其他安全原因导致的。
禁用登录账户可以有效地保护数据库服务器免受未经授权的访问和潜在的安全威胁。当登录账户被禁用时,用户将无法使用该账户登录到数据库服务器,无法执行任何数据库操作。
为了解决SQL Server登录已禁用的问题,可以采取以下步骤:
- 检查登录账户状态:使用管理员权限登录到SQL Server数据库服务器,查看被禁用的登录账户的状态。可以通过查询sys.server_principals视图或使用SQL Server Management Studio(SSMS)来查看账户状态。
- 解锁账户:如果账户被锁定,可以解锁账户以恢复其访问权限。可以使用ALTER LOGIN语句解锁账户,例如:ALTER LOGIN [login_name] WITH PASSWORD = 'new_password' UNLOCK;
- 重置密码:如果账户密码过期或忘记密码,可以重置密码以恢复访问权限。可以使用ALTER LOGIN语句重置密码,例如:ALTER LOGIN [login_name] WITH PASSWORD = 'new_password';
- 检查安全策略:如果登录账户被禁用是由于安全策略导致的,需要检查数据库服务器的安全策略设置。可以使用SQL Server Management Studio(SSMS)或者查询sys.sql_logins视图来查看和修改安全策略。
- 审查日志:如果登录账户被禁用是由于安全威胁导致的,建议审查数据库服务器的日志记录,以确定是否存在未经授权的访问或其他安全问题。
腾讯云相关产品和产品介绍链接地址: